Uhuru security detail frustrated after missing hotel rooms in Mombasa


Frustrated officers in the President's security detail turned to journalists for assistance when they could not find vacant rooms in Mombasa hotels. Security officers who did not want to be named said it is "routine" to stay in hotels when they accompany the President to trips outside Nairobi. Uhuru Kenyatta landed in the city from the UAE on Tuesday evening to officiate the 41st annual Kenya Secondary School Heads Association conference. The President gave fasting Muslims Ramadhan goodies worth Sh1 million worth, to be shared across the country. Several CBD and Mtwapa hotels, including Jawambe, Safari, Comfort, Wananchi and Lambada, do not have vacant rooms.
